Managing an unallocated booking begins with identifying it on the Cloudbeds calendar, marked by a blue number. The procedure involves checking for available beds that match or are an upgrade from the original room type. If no such rooms are available, the staff should look across other properties for suitable options. In the absence of comparable or better rooms, it's necessary to contact the guest to explain the situation, offering alternatives like a free cancellation or refund for any price difference. These steps are crucial to maintain customer satisfaction and organizational credibility by minimizing disruptions and managing guests' expectations effectively .
To ensure accuracy in guest information, Cloudbeds allows staff to update guest details through the 'EDIT DETAILS' function, ensuring that fields such as full name, email, and phone number are correct. Moreover, it is important to confirm that check-in forms and identification documents are uploaded under 'Notes'. These procedures are critical as they help maintain data consistency and accuracy, which are essential for operational efficiency and legal compliance .

Cloudbeds ensures information fidelity across multiple properties by using a centralized dashboard that allows users to access and manage bookings from different channels and properties in one interface. Users can switch between properties using the drop-down menu at the top of the page. The system automatically updates room availability across all properties and channels when changes occur. This unified approach helps maintain up-to-date and accurate information, ensuring that all data entry or changes are consistently reflected across all platforms and properties .

On the New Reservation page in Cloudbeds, essential tasks include selecting the source of booking, specifying check-in and check-out dates, and searching for available rooms in each property. If the guest qualifies for a discount, the room pricing should be adjusted accordingly. After applying the discount, the next steps involve filling in the guest's details – such as full name, email, and phone number – and confirming payment details by clicking 'Confirm & Pay'. Once payment is processed, a payment link is sent to the guest for finalization, reinforcing transactional transparency and encouraging efficient processing .
Goki is a digital key system that allows hotel staff to remotely enable and disable access to rooms and the property entrance, enhancing security and convenience for both guests and staff. Unlike traditional keys, this system allows guests to access their rooms via smartphones, ensuring that they do not need to worry about losing a physical key. It also facilitates easier access management in situations where quick room changes or updates are necessary .
The color coding in the Cloudbeds calendar holds strategic significance by providing a quick visual reference that allows staff to efficiently assess operational states. Blue indicates confirmed bookings, green represents checked-in guests, and grey denotes checked-out guests. This visual classification simplifies monitoring of current occupancy status, helps in identifying actionable items swiftly, and assists in addressing guest needs promptly, ultimately fostering better resource planning and customer service management .
